I haven't done project thread in a while as writing is not my favourite past time but people seem to enjoy them so here it goes ITXPlus is a Mini-ITX sized Macintosh Plus logicboard clone that can be be assembled to a working state with no original parts and is intended for new build systems in...

Yet another take on setting up Apple Internet Router on a 68k Mac to join the GlobalTalk network. This on a Quadra 605 (LC 475 / Performa 475 / Performa 476) running System 7.5.5 with the IP Tunnel going through the DaynaPort Ethernet emulation in BlueSCSIv2
